EPL 2013-14 FIXTURES ANNOUNCED

The English Premier League 2013-2014 fixtures have been announced.
Opening games will be played on 17th August 2013, as below:
Arsenal v Aston Villa
Chelsea v Hull
Crystal Palace v Tottenham
Liverpool v Stoke
Man City v Newcastle
Norwich v Everton
Sunderland v Fulham
Swansea v Man Utd
West Brom v Southampton
West Ham v Cardiff
 David Moyes begins his reign as Manchester United manager at Swansea, Jose Mourinho's second spell at Chelsea will be a home fixture against newly promoted.
Manuel Pellegrini's first game in charge of Manchester City is against Newcastle at the Etihad Stadium.
Prior to the EPL kick off, Manchester play Wigan on 11th August in the Community Shield.

After the game at Swansea, Moyes' United host Chelsea at Old Trafford before the former Everton manager returns to Merseyside to face Liverpool the following weekend.
City host United in the first Manchester derby of the season on the weekend of 22 September and they travel to Old Trafford for the return game on the weekend of 21 March.

On Boxing Day, Manchester United head to Hull, Chelsea host Swansea, and Manchester City face Liverpool at the Etihad Stadium.
On New Year's Day, Manchester United host Tottenham at Old Trafford, Arsenal entertains Cardiff while Pellegrini's City travel to Swansea and Chelsea visit Southampton.
The season ends on 11 May, with Southampton playing host to Manchester United, Chelsea at Cardiff and Arsenal at Norwich and Manchester City host West Ham.

In Scotland, Victor Mugubi Wanyama’s Celtic begin their defense of the SPL title with a home game against Ross County.
Wanyama is on various clubs watch-list as the most sought-after defensive midfielder in Europe. Arsenal, Manchester’s City and United, Aston Villa and Juventus have all been linked with a move for the Kenyan international.
